我在Asp.Net网站的同一个域中有一个aspnetcompatibility = true WCF服务(http绑定)。
我想从我的Asp.Net服务器端代码调用WCF服务。
我尝试向http://testDomain/mySite/services/mySvc.svc
发出网络请求,但却获得了登录页面。
有没有办法从同一域asp.net网站调用wcf服务,以便服务知道不再进行身份验证?
注意:我使用IIS7,只要我可以通过身份验证调用它,我就可以通过绑定进行更改。我希望在IIS中托管svc。
答案 0 :(得分:1)
尝试在IIS中为托管服务启用Windows身份验证,并禁用匿名身份验证(如果已启用)。此外,将安全凭证(在您的情况下可能是域凭据)从客户端传递到服务。